Beneath its sophisticated exterior lies Changan’s renowned Blue Whale NE 1.5T direct injection engine, meticulously engineered to deliver optimal power and efficiency. Paired with a Blue Whale seven-speed wet dual-clutch transmission, this powerhouse produces an impressive peak torque of 300N·m while maintaining an outstanding fuel economy of just 5.9 liters per 100 kilometers. This perfect balance of performance and efficiency positions the CS55 Plus as a game-changer, allowing drivers to experience exhilarating acceleration without compromising on fuel savings. Changan Automobile is not just another car manufacturer; it is a global automotive giant with over four decades of expertise in pioneering durable, high-performance vehicles. Since the debut of the CS55 series in 2017, the model has undergone remarkable advancements, incorporating state-of-the-art technology and design enhancements that cater to the evolving demands of modern drivers. The latest generation, introduced in 2021, boasts a more dynamic exterior and an advanced suite of safety features that ensure maximum protection on every journey.
